摘要
Fe2O3 nanoparticles were pptd. with NH3 from aq. soln. of Fe(NO3)(2), dispersed in UV field and added to a mesenchymal stem cell culture to move the cells in magnetic field. The orientation of the cells in magnetic field was obsd.
